About Fall Festival of Shakespeare

The annual Fall Festival of Shakespeare is a residency program at 10 high schools in Massachusetts and neighboring New York. Shakespeare & Company directing teams lead students at each school through a language-based exploration of different Shakespeare plays, culminating in full-scale productions at their own schools and then on the main stage at the Tina Packer Playhouse.

Providing videos of The Fall Festival has become a tradition, and for decades has been one of CTSB’s primary fundraising activities. The energy and enthusiasm of the participating students make it one of the high points of our year. It also provides a significant source of programming for our education channel.
